Happy
Caterpillars’ Ball
Parents of
Happy Caterpillars
Pre-School, and of pupae who have been
promoted to the big school, traveled by coach to their Ball at
Grittleton House on 10 November. The evening was thoroughly
enjoyable, and raised over £800. The Happy Caterpillars would like to
thank the Murco garage, Hullavington Garage, the Neeld Arms, the Radnor
Arms, the Whole Hog, the Vine Tree, the Star Inn, Tucks at Sherston and
Anna Durrant Photographer, who kindly donated raffle
prizes. The pre-school are currently looking for a new member of staff
(ideally NVQ2 qualification) to join their team.

Ladies’ Night at the Star Inn.
Ladies who
attended an Ann Summers Evening at the Star Inn on Friday 16 November
helped landlady Pauline Hudd to raise more than £120. The money will go
to help disabled baby, Josseline Tilley, from Westbury, who has Charge
Syndrome and is blind and profoundly deaf. Josseline
needs a walker and specially adapted chair to help her as she grows.
Children in Need
Pat’s
fund-raising effort at the Hullavington Village Shop has raised over
£650 for Children in Need, thanks to all those who generously donated
raffle prizes. Pop into the Shop to find out who won
what!
